Residential radon exposure and hypertensive disorders of pregnancy in Massachusetts, USA: A cohort study

Stefania Papatheodorou et al.

Summary: The study found that higher levels of residential radon exposure are associated with increased risk of hypertensive disorders of pregnancy (HDP), especially in women under 20. There was no effect modification by maternal race or education, highlighting the importance of identifying modifiable risk factors in addressing the burden of HDP.

Mortality among individuals exposed to atomic bomb radiation in utero: 1950-2012

Hiromi Sugiyama et al.

Summary: The study found that antenatal radiation exposure is a consistent risk factor for increased solid cancer mortality among females, but not among males. The effect of exposure to atomic bomb radiation on noncancer disease and external cause mortality among individuals exposed in utero was mediated through small head size, low birth weight, and parental loss.
